A highlight of this experience is the rafting along the Dunajec River on traditional wooden rafts. Stretching 27 kilometers, the river forms part of the border between Poland and Slovakia. The raft trip to Szczawnica offers plenty of photo opportunities of the limestone cliffs and white rocky walls along the riverbanks.
As you float downstream, raftsmen share stories and legends, adding a layer of cultural charm. The scenery from the river features vertical cliffs and the rugged Pieniny mountains, with the Three Crowns peak towering at 982 meters. This segment lasts around one to two hours, offering a relaxed pace with plenty of scenic views.

Perched on a hill 566 meters high, Niedzica Castle is visible from the raft route and makes for an impressive sight. The outsides of the castle reveal its historic stone walls and strategic position overlooking the river and lake.
While the tour includes entrance to Pieniny National Park and a view of the castle from outside, it does not specify interior visits. Nonetheless, its commanding presence and history make it a notable photo stop and cultural landmark during the day.

The Pieniny National Park offers a protected landscape with dramatic limestone formations and limestone rock faces along the Dunajec River. The park showcases limestone rock formations and the highest peak, Three Crowns, which reaches 982 meters.
Included in the tour, entry to the park allows visitors to appreciate its natural beauty and geological features. The park is home to distinctive cliffs, limestone walls, and lush vegetation, giving a true sense of the region’s geological diversity.

The river’s source begins in Nowy Targ, where it joins Czarny Dunajec and Bialy Dunajec rivers. As the raft travels downstream, the scenery transforms into a landscape of white rocky walls and limestone formations. Travelers can enjoy views of the highest peak, Three Crowns, as well as the surrounding mountain range.
This stretch offers a variety of photo opportunities and a chance to appreciate the natural features that make the Pieniny mountains so distinctive. The entire route covers 27 kilometers, making it one of the most scenic border river crossings in the region.
